Funkce Web Inspector a Firefox Dollar

Mnozí z vás to pravděpodobně nevěděli, ale založené na WebKitu, jako je Safari a Chrome, kromě Firefoxu obsahují speciální dolarové funkce v objektu konzoly, které vám umožňují uchopit prvky na aktuální stránce. I když jsem neurčil použití jednotlivých metod, některé z nich jsou zřejmé:

// Dollar method
// Returns an element by ID
$ = function (id) {
	return document.getElementById.apply(document, arguments);
}

// Bling-Bling method
// Returns array of nodes found by QSA
$$ = function(selector) {
	return document.querySelectorAll.apply(document, arguments);
}

// Broke method
// returns the currently selected element within the console HTML pane
$0 = function toString() { [native code] }

Metody $1 - $4 se vracejí nedefinované, kupodivu.

Není mi jasné, co dělá těch pár posledních metod. Možná jsou to zástupné symboly pro metody funkcí, ale zatím zůstávají nedefinované.